Understanding Classic and Modern Bonus Features

Traditional slot machines relied on simple symbols and pay lines to determine winnings. However, with the advent of digital technology, game developers introduced complex features, such as free spins, pick-and-click bonus rounds, and expanding wilds, creating a richer, more interactive experience. These features are not only pivotal in attracting players but also serve as mechanisms to balance volatility and payout potential.

In contemporary digital slots, bonus features often come with associated risks and rewards, which can motivate continued engagement. For example, scatter symbols typically trigger free spins or bonus rounds, functioning as a critical pivot in gameplay dynamics. Comparison of Bonus Feature Substitutes
Feature Type Description Use Case
Wild Substitutes Wild symbols that substitute for other paying symbols, with some variants excluding specific symbols such as scatters. Enhancing win potential without triggering bonus rounds.
Multiplier Features Multipliers that enhance payouts during base or bonus play, replacing traditional bonus triggers. Adding excitement and larger win opportunities.
Respin Mechanics Free re-spin opportunities that can be triggered by specific symbols or randomly, serving as an alternative to bonus games. Increasing engagement with minimal complexity in design.
Bonus Game Substitutes Mini-games or instant-win features that replace classic bonus rounds, often with simplified rules. Providing quick, satisfying rewards with lower development costs.

In industry practice, the effective use of substitutes depends on the game’s intended player experience, regulatory constraints, and operational goals. For instance, some developers implement wilds that substitute for all except scatter symbols, enabling a high chance of creating winning combinations without unintentionally triggering bonus features prematurely.
